Tutorial: Ribbon covered headbands

August 14, 2009 by Anne Weaver

 

headbands-2-lgMay Arts shares tutorials for several methods of covering headbands.  They give  quick instructions for spiral wrapping, enveloping, folding, and encasing.  The best method for your project will depend on the width of your ribbon and the look you want to…
